~~~~~~~~



> If God wanted us to vote, he would have given us candidates.
>
> ~Jay Leno~
>
>
> The problem with political jokes is they get elected.
>
> ~ Henry Cate, VII ~
>
>
> We hang the petty thieves and appoint the great ones to public office
>
> ~Aesop~
>
>
> If we got one-tenth of what was promised to us in these speeches,
there wouldn't be any inducement to go to heaven.
>
> ~Will Rogers~
>
>
> Politicians are the same all over.
They promise to build a bridge even where there is no river.
>
> ~ Nikita Khrushchev ~
>
>
> When I was a boy I was told that anybody could become President or Prime Minister;
I'm beginning to believe it.
>
> ~Clarence Darrow~
>
>
>
> Why pay money to have your family tree traced;
go into politics and your opponents will do it for you.
>
> ~Author unknown~
>
>
> Politicians are people who, when they see light at the end of the tunnel,
go out and buy some more tunnel.
>
> ~John Quinton~
>
>
> Politics is the gentle art of getting votes from the poor and campaign funds from the rich,
by promising to protect each from the other.
>
> ~Oscar Ameringer~
>
>
> I offer my opponents a bargain:
if they will stop telling lies about us, I will stop telling the truth about them.
>
> ~Adlai Stevenson, campaign speech, 1952~
>
>
> A politician is a fellow who will lay down your life for his country.
>
> ~ Tex Guinan~
>
>
> I have come to the conclusion that politics is too serious a matter to be left to the politicians.
>
> ~ Charles de Gaulle ~
>
>
> Instead of giving a politician the keys to the city, it might be better to change the locks.
>
> ~Doug Larson~
>
>
> There ought to be one day -- just one -- when there is open season on politicians.
>
> ~Will Rogers~
>
